OverView by MigraLens offers a 145mm wide, lightweight acrylic frame designed to fit over prescription glasses. Featuring green lenses clinically proven to block all migraine-triggering light, these glasses are endorsed by the UK’s National Migraine Centre and preferred by 91% of users in peer-reviewed studies. Ideal for adults seeking effective relief from migraines, chronic headaches, and photosensitivity, OverView combines comfort, protection, and proven performance in a sleek, unisex design.

These glasses really work!
Really pleased I ordered these glasses. Firstly, I have chronic migraine and am constantly sensitive to light. Secondly, I need bifocals due to both myopia and presbyopia. I ordered these glasses because of the positive reviews and because I was in need of some way of improving my symptoms. They are surprisingly helpful and I’ve used them much more than I’d expected. For me, the plus is that I can slip them on over my bifocals and that means I can see into the distance and do close up work without any issues. The green lenses are brilliant at ‘calming’ what you see - particularly helpful when there is strong sunlight coming in through a kitchen window for example. The lenses definitely help with light sensitivity / photophobia. I have a set of bifocals with large circular frames and the Migralens glasses are big enough to fit over them which is great! The side panels with the green lens within is a brilliant idea and the frame design basically excludes light getting in from above or below the frame which is ingenious and really works! The frames are sturdy so I feel they will last quite well with careful use. The reasonable price means I don’t have to be too precious about them so I have them set ready to use if sunlight is high or I’m going for a walk etc. I’m considering getting a second pair to keep in a different location. The glasses are a bit bulky and the frame is a black plastic so they’re not the most flattering frames but as a functioning simple way of helping migraine-related visual symptoms I think they’re brilliant, and I can vouch that using them over prescription glasses has worked well for me. I do wonder if they would also work for people with dyslexia or Irlen syndrome/scotipic sensitivity syndrome who find coloured overlays helpful. I like the fact that MigraLens is made by a small family run business based in the UK - it’s good to support local and perhaps the firm could create a brown/tortoiseshell more fashionable frame with these lenses someday!?!

Wonderful sunglasses for migraine sufferers to wear over prescription glasses
These sun glasses are so good. I have been using them for years. This is a replacement pair. They fit comfortably over my prescription glasses, but the most important thing is that they cut out my light related migraines right down, to the point that, if I get a migraine now it is very rarely sunlight related and that used to be one of my main triggers. The glasses are helpful because they go right around the eyes so you don't get glare from over the top of the glasses or round the sides as you would with ordinary sunglasses. Also they cut out the particular range of light that can trigger migraine. They are quite big, chunky glasses to wear (my sons used to call them my Willy Wonker glasses) but I don't care at all because they help so much. Equally other people have said how much they like them and asked me wear I bought them so it's all a matter of taste anyway. I have just come home from a holiday in the south of France and discovered that I can swim in the pool and the sea wearing these glasses (obviously being careful to keep my head above the water). This made a huge difference to holiday headaches too. If you suffer from migraines or light related headaches these glasses are fantastic. I can't recommend them enough.

Very happy with them.
They worked really well for me to ease extreme light sensitivity to both daylight and artificial light and to lessen migraine symptoms such as head pain/dizziness. For me personally, they enabled me to look at a computer monitor and phone with migraine symptoms and extreme light sensitivity for a period of time without worsening my symptoms, which was unexpected. The glasses do have a green tint which is not as pleasant to look through as some other colours but I think the green tint is very soothing when I have light sensitivity and migraine so I assume that is why they are green. On the company's website it states that the glasses absorb blue and red light which helps with migraine symptoms, this may be why these glasses work a lot better than other tinted lenses for me personally and it may be worth paying the extra money and taking a punt on them if other glasses haven't worked. They are probably at the right balance of tint so that you can see what you are doing in fairly low light as well. A life-changing purchase for me to be able to cope with light sensitivity and I hope they work for others too. I'm really glad I bought them. I'll be getting the lens put in a frame of my choosing very soon. EDIT: If you are extremely light sensitive permanently to artificial lights you could try doubling up on Migralens, one pair of smaller Migralens glasses underneath these like I have. It works well and I can still see ok unless it’s dark when I’m outside and then I take one pair off.
